
(Patria) - US President Joe Biden and Qatari Emir Sheikh Tamim bin Hamad Al Thani discussed on Tuesday the need to release hostages held in Gaza and efforts to increase humanitarian aid, the White House announced, Reuters reports.
Qatar and Egypt mediated between Israel and Hamas during a ceasefire in late November. Current diplomatic efforts for a new ceasefire have yielded little progress so far.
"The two leaders discussed urgent efforts to secure the release of all remaining hostages held by Hamas, including American citizens," the White House statement said, adding that they also discussed increasing access to humanitarian aid.
The Qatar News Agency reported that the Emir received a phone call from Biden to discuss the latest developments and current joint mediation efforts to de-escalate the situation in the besieged enclave and achieve a lasting ceasefire.
